OFFICES

1105, Tower - 1, DLF Corporate Greens, Sector-74A, Gurgaon-122004
Haryana, India

2400 Barranca Parkway, Suite 1612, Irvine, CA 92606

Native App Development Services Driving Growth

Introduction

In 2025, the mobile app market continues to thrive as businesses prioritize seamless digital experiences across platforms. With users demanding faster, feature-rich, and more responsive applications, choosing the right development approach has become more crucial than ever. Among the many options available, native app development stands out as the gold standard for performance and user experience.

Unlike hybrid or web apps, native mobile app development leverages platform-specific technologies to build applications that perform flawlessly on both Android and iOS devices. Whether you're considering Android native app development or iOS native app development, native solutions offer superior speed, security, and full access to device features.

As more businesses strive to deliver premium mobile experiences, investing in native app development services becomes a smart, strategic move that leads to higher user satisfaction and sustainable growth. This blog will explore why native apps continue to outperform alternatives like hybrid and React Native app development in 2025, and help you decide the best path for your next mobile project.


What is Native App Development?

Native app development involves building mobile applications specifically for a single platform—either Android or iOS—using platform-dedicated programming languages and tools. In Android native app development, developers commonly use Java or Kotlin within Android Studio. For iOS native app development, Swift or Objective-C is utilized through Apple Xcode.

Key features of native apps include:

  • Excellent performance and responsiveness
  • Full access to device hardware (camera, GPS, etc.)
  • Platform-specific UI/UX that enhances user interaction
  • Greater app stability and robust security

Compared to hybrid or web apps, native mobile app development provides superior optimization and efficiency. Hybrid apps, while using a shared codebase, often sacrifice speed and performance. Web apps, running through a browser, lack access to native device functionalities. For businesses seeking high-quality, scalable mobile solutions, native app development remains the top-tier choice.


Benefits of Native Mobile App Development

  • Performance and Speed
    Native apps are coded specifically for their platform, ensuring faster load times and more responsive performance compared to hybrid or web-based alternatives.
  • Improved UI/UX Customized for Each Platform
    Through native app development, designers can follow platform-specific design guidelines, delivering a seamless and intuitive experience to both Android and iOS users.
  • In-Depth Access to Device-Specific Features
    Native mobile app development allows full integration with device hardware such as GPS, camera, accelerometer, and Bluetooth, enabling more advanced and interactive app functionalities.
  • Enhanced Security Standards
    Native apps leverage the built-in security protocols of the operating system, allowing for better data encryption, secure storage, and protection against potential vulnerabilities.
  • Improved Scalability
    As your user base or app complexity grows, native app development services ensure your app scales smoothly while maintaining consistent performance and reliability across platforms.


Native vs Hybrid App Development: What Should You Choose?

Feature Native App Development Hybrid App Development
Technology Stack Platform-specific (Swift, Kotlin, Java) Single codebase (Flutter, React Native, Ionic)
Performance & Speed Excellent – optimized for the platform Moderate – relies on WebView, can be slower
UI/UX Design Tailored to each platform, smoother and more intuitive Uniform UI, may feel less native
Access to Device Features Full access to hardware APIs (camera, GPS, etc.) Limited or requires plugins
Development Time & Cost Longer and more expensive Faster and more cost-effective
Security High – leverages platform-specific security features Lower – more exposed to web vulnerabilities
Best Use Cases Performance-heavy apps, fintech, games, enterprise-grade apps MVPs, simple apps, cross-platform solutions with limited functionality

Android Native App Development

Tools & Technologies

Android native app development relies mainly on:

  • Kotlin – the new, official language recommended by Google
  • Java – used for legacy support and still widely adopted
  • Android Studio – the official Integrated Development Environment (IDE) featuring powerful debugging, testing, and UI design tools
  • Jetpack Libraries – for building modern UIs, architecture components, and navigation systems
Platform-Specific Capabilities

Native building for Android provides full access to:

  • Google services like Maps, Firebase, and Play Billing
  • Device hardware including camera, fingerprint sensor, GPS, and Bluetooth
  • Advanced features such as custom notifications, background processing, and Android widgets
  • Seamless adherence to Android-specific UI/UX design principles

iOS Native App Development

Tools & Technologies

iOS native app development employs Apple's official tools and languages:

  • Swift – a fast, modern, and safe programming language
  • Objective-C – a legacy language still used in existing projects
  • Xcode – Apple's official IDE offering robust design, debugging, and testing tools
  • SwiftUI – for building modern, responsive user interfaces efficiently
Features and Advantages Specific to iOS

Native iOS development provides access to:

  • Apple-specific APIs such as Face ID, ARKit, CoreML, and HealthKit
  • Deep integration with the Apple ecosystem, including iCloud, Apple Pay, and Siri
  • Superior app performance and smooth UI responsiveness
  • Enhanced privacy and security capabilities built into the iOS platform
Use Cases for iOS Native Apps
  • Health and fitness apps leveraging Apple HealthKit
  • AR/VR applications using ARKit for immersive experiences
  • Secure enterprise apps with Face ID authentication
  • Premium e-commerce apps offering seamless Apple Pay integration and polished UX

Why Partner with Gigasoft for Native App Development?

At Gigasoft, we have rich experience in providing high-quality native app development services for both Android and iOS platforms. Our team of expert developers specializes in Android native app development and iOS native app development to ensure your app is optimized for performance, speed, and a smooth user experience.

We understand that each business is unique. That’s why we offer customized solutions tailored specifically for startups, SMEs, and large corporations. Whether you need a robust, scalable app or an elegant, intuitive design, Gigasoft aligns with your goals and budget.

Our commitment to excellence means focusing on quality, security, and leveraging the latest technologies in every project. Ready to develop a powerful native app that stands out?

Reach out to us today for a free consultation and let Gigasoft bring your app vision to life!


Conclusion

In short, native app development provides unparalleled performance, better user experience, complete access to device functionality, enhanced security, and greater scalability. Whether through Android native app development or iOS native app development, building apps natively ensures your users enjoy the best possible experience, specifically tailored to their platform.

Choosing the right development partner is as important as choosing the right development approach. With Gigasoft’s customized solutions, expertise, and dedication to quality, you can confidently entrust your app ideas to us and stay ahead in today’s competitive mobile landscape.


Get ready to build a high-performing, powerful native app.Get in touch with Gigasoft today for a free consultation and take the first step towards mobile success!Absolutely!


ALSO READ:


FAQS

Native app development is the process of creating mobile applications exclusively for one platform—Android or iOS—with platform-specific programming languages and tools such as Kotlin/Java for Android and Swift/Objective-C for iOS. Hybrid app development employs a common codebase to develop apps for multiple platforms, sometimes making use of web technologies. Native applications provide improved performance, increased speed, and greater access to device functionality as opposed to hybrid applications, which might settle for speed and UI/UX.